Variant summary

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_182932.3(SLC8A3):c.1868G>T(p.Trp623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000074 in 1,351,326 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SLC8A3 (HGNC:11070): (solute carrier family 8 member A3) This gene encodes a member of the sodium/calcium exchanger integral membrane protein family. Na+/Ca2+ exchange proteins are involved in maintaining Ca2+ homeostasis in a wide variety of cell types. The protein is regulated by intracellular calcium ions and is found in both the plasma membrane and intracellular organellar membranes, where exchange of Na+ for Ca2+ occurs in an electrogenic manner. Alternative splicing has been observed for this gene and multiple variants have been described. [provided by RefSeq, Aug 2013]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Jan 31, 2024The c.1868G>T (p.W623L) alteration is located in exon 3 (coding exon 2) of the SLC8A3 gene. This alteration results from a G to T substitution at nucleotide position 1868, causing the tryptophan (W) at amino acid position 623 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
